en.javascript.info/01-js/06-objects-more/05-bind/04-function-property-after-bind/task.md
Ilya Kantor f301cb744d init
2014-10-26 22:10:13 +03:00

450 B
Raw Blame History

Свойство функции после bind

[importance 5]

В свойство функции записано значение. Изменится ли оно после применения bind? Обоснуйте ответ.

function sayHi() {  
  alert(this.name);
}
sayHi.test = 5;
alert(sayHi.test); // 5

*!*
var bound = sayHi.bind({ name: "Вася" });

alert(bound.test); // что выведет? почему?
*/!*